OpenCart-Materialize模板常见问题解决方案
项目基础介绍
OpenCart-Materialize 是一个为 OpenCart 电商平台设计的模板,它使用了 Materialize CSS 框架,基于 Google 的材料设计原则。该模板提供了美观、直观且响应式的界面设计,适用于桌面和移动设备。模板不仅将 OpenCart 的界面迁移到 Materialize 框架,还整合了许多技术解决方案和有用的电商模块。
主要编程语言
- HTML/CSS/JavaScript:用于前端页面设计和交互。
- PHP:OpenCart 的后端编程语言。
- MySQL:用于数据库存储和管理。
新手常见问题及解决步骤
问题一:如何安装和启用模板
问题描述: 新手在使用 OpenCart-Materialize 模板时,不知道如何安装和启用模板。
解决步骤:
- 下载模板文件到本地。
- 将下载的文件夹上传到 OpenCart 安装目录的
upload
文件夹中。 - 登录 OpenCart 管理后台。
- 在“扩展”菜单下选择“安装扩展”,找到“模板”分类。
- 选择“OpenCart-Materialize”并点击“安装”。
- 安装完成后,在“设计”菜单下选择“模板”,然后选择“OpenCart-Materialize”并点击“编辑”。
- 在“店铺”选项卡中,将“OpenCart-Materialize”设置为默认模板并保存。
问题二:如何修改模板语言
问题描述: 新手希望将模板的语言修改为非默认语言,但不知道如何操作。
解决步骤:
- 确认模板支持的语言列表,通常在模板的 README 文件中有说明。
- 下载或创建所需语言的翻译文件。
- 将翻译文件放置在模板的
language
文件夹中。 - 在 OpenCart 管理后台,前往“本地化”菜单下的“语言”选项。
- 点击“编辑”对应语言,确保语言代码与翻译文件匹配。
- 在“语言目录”字段中,指定模板的
language
文件夹路径。 - 点击“保存”以应用更改。
问题三:如何解决页面加载速度慢的问题
问题描述: 新手发现使用模板后页面加载速度变慢。
解决步骤:
- 检查服务器配置,确保服务器性能足够支持 OpenCart 和模板。
- 优化图片大小和质量,确保图片不会过大。
- 使用缓存插件,如 OpenCart 的缓存系统或第三方缓存插件。
- 清理和优化数据库,删除不必要的表格和数据。
- 确保所有 CSS 和 JavaScript 文件都已合并和压缩,减少 HTTP 请求。
- 使用内容分发网络(CDN)来加速静态资源的加载。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考